总线规范自然不能少,但最好是偏向于驱动编写的除了 PCI系统结构(第四版)之外还有什么比较好的?

2005-08-01 11:10 来自版块 - 内核编程

参考cypress的源码,把cypress的例子补充完整,就可以读了,但是写操作迟迟不能解决,接着5.1长假的机会,终于发现了问题所在:心太急,没有执行inquriry,估计U盘的处理中就限制了写操作,静下心,把该实现的都实现了,写扇区就ok了有时候问题就是这么容易解决,虽然我搞... 全文

2005-05-07 19:49 来自版块 - USB驱动开发

所有的USB设备都会在bushound中的usb root下面显示出2层结构,我的理解是上面一层是USB协议层(含有endpoint),下面一层是构建在usb协议上的设备层,比如是一个mouse的话,就是一个HID如果是个U盘,就是一个disk。这种理解是否正确?和上面相关联的是... 全文

2005-05-02 21:54 来自版块 - USB驱动开发

我在用sl811hs读写U盘,UFI命令集已经实现了几个我认为重要的(如read,write,test unit ready,media removal), 已经可以成功读U盘的扇区内容,但写U盘扇区总也不能正确实现: write命令(opcode=0x2A)已经正确返回... 全文

2005-01-29 20:26 来自版块 - USB驱动开发

我做了一个实验,使用cli 和sti,先后读取EFALGS的值,发现一直没有变化,难道驱动中还有什么限制?

2004-12-24 11:19 来自版块 - 内核编程

看见98/me ddk中有PCIReadConfig函数,但xp中对应的应该使用什么函数呢?

2004-12-18 20:55 来自版块 - 非USB硬件驱动开发

看见98/me ddk中有PCIReadConfig函数,但xp中对应的应该使用什么函数呢?btw:原来我想在驱动中直接对0xCF8和0xCFC进行IO操作,然后枚举PCI配置空间信息,但是发现对于寄存器地址>=4的空间,这个方法都无法正确访问,所以只好寻求ddk中封装好了... 全文

2004-12-16 22:05 来自版块 - 内核编程

需要驱动程序吗?感觉信息获取可以用win api搞定,但配置似乎得用驱动吧?大家有没有对这个熟悉的,给点指导意见:)先谢过了^_^

2004-12-07 23:01 来自版块 - 内核编程

undocument 2000 secrets中有一个例子是w2k_mem,怎么用他查看指定物理地址的内存中内容呢?

2004-12-01 22:37 来自版块 - 内核编程

怎么编写这种驱动呢?这种驱动怎么加载呢?有点迷惑。。。。。。望高手指点一下,可以看哪些文档?

2004-11-24 21:20 来自版块 - 内核编程

硬件定义:自定义的一个usb设备,端点配置如下ednpoint 类型 缓冲区大小(bytes)1 bulk-in 642 bulk-out 64驱动定义:根据driverworks的向导,生成了2个端点对应的控制变量// Pipe for USB endpoint 1 IN (a... 全文

2004-08-23 20:52 来自版块 - 开发工具使用

看过rayyang2000斑竹的一篇文章http://www.driverdevelop.com/read.php?t=N&id=8有些地方不能理解,想问一下大家,他的文章里说到:endpoint1和endpoint2都同时支持IN/OUT,而我查到usb规范里说一个co... 全文

2004-08-23 11:33 来自版块 - USB驱动开发

请问对于INT类型的endpoint,主机端IN的时候,其数据是否也需要toggle啊?

2004-08-05 11:47 来自版块 - USB驱动开发

可以用winAPI在用户级完全模拟鼠标行为呢?如果要用驱动的话,我应该看哪一部分文档呢?有没有现成的例子啊?大侠们给个意见,多谢了:)

2004-08-05 10:48 来自版块 - 内核编程

我看了2k ddk里面的例子,发现无论是ps2或者usb的例子,它们读取了MOUSE_INPUT_DATA之后,好像也没有做什么,感觉并没有按照分析MOUSE_INPUT_DATA得到的结果控制鼠标啊:(大侠们指点一下,得到MOUSE_INPUT_DATA之后,驱动应该怎样处理才... 全文

2004-08-05 09:04 来自版块 - 内核编程

今天凌晨发的那篇贴子还是没有人re,可能我的问题描述的不清楚,只好重新整理,再来问一下,哪位达人帮帮忙吧:)其实我凌晨发的那篇帖子有个附件,感觉里面的流程图还是不错的,不过我还是不知道怎么利用:( 步入正题,主要是2个问题:1。看cypress给的EZ811-DK中提供的slav... 全文

2004-07-21 16:54 来自版块 - USB驱动开发

我知道U盘属于mass storage class,需要仔细看bulk-only transport 协议,但怎么把bulk-only和usb的某些概念联系起来,我有很多不明白的地方,所以有了这篇请教的帖子:)===================================... 全文

2004-07-21 02:01 来自版块 - USB驱动开发


返回顶部